Terry Kelly has been the top breeder, exhibitor and judge of Fife Canaries since the late 1980’s. Over this period he has won many of the major honours at specialist Fife Canary shows and the National Exhibition of Cage and Aviary Birds. His Fifes are in constant demand in this country and worldwide.

The Fife Canary DVD - Part 4

Terry's world famous clear and green lines took the two top awards in their groups at the 2008 North of England Fife Fancy Canary Club Show. This show is the largest Fife show in the world, with over 1200 exhibits. 

In Volume 4 of The Fife Canary you will see Terry’s top Fifes, which won the prestigious awards for clear and green birds in 2008. Also how he has further developed his Fifes since taking the highest awards at the National Exhibition of Cage and Aviary Birds in 2000, through to his winners in 2008.

This DVD includes useful information about Terry’s focused programme of breeding and selection, which continues to produce winning birds. He also shares practical tips for improving your birds and performance on the show bench.

The Fife Canary Video - Part 1

This 90 minute colour video is packed full of information and advice which will benefit both the novice and experienced hobbyist. Terry demonstrates his preparation and care of his prize-winning birds through the months of December to August. This includes mating, hatching, and weaning of the young birds.

The Fife Canary Video - Part 2

This 75 minute colour video is packed full of information and advice which will benefit both the novice and experienced hobbyist. Terry demonstrates his preparation and care of his prize-winning birds through the months of September to December. This includes Terry's preparation and selection of a show team for the Cage & Aviary Show at the NEC in Birmingham.

The Fife Canary Video - Part 3

Following requests from many Fife fanciers Terry has produced a third video. The previous two covered month by month management and showing.

This 75 minute colour video explores how you can move from simply breeding Fifes to developing a top quality stud.
As well as providing additional information on managing a stud of Fife Canaries it also provides the opportunity to see how Terry’s own Fifes have moved on since the previous videos.
